Coastal Beach Trek: Kudle → Headland → Om Beach

Scenic coastal trek across the headland from Kudle to Om (approx. 1.5–2 hours depending on pace). This is the classic route that links the beaches and offers cliff-top views — wear good shoes and carry water.

Boat to Paradise Beach

Take a short boat from Om Beach to Paradise Beach (boats usually run 8:00am–5:00pm). Paradise Beach is a secluded bay with cliffs and fine sand — excellent for relaxing and photos.

Drive to Yana Caves

Drive northeast to Yana Caves (approx. 45–75 minutes depending on your accommodation). The caves and karst rock towers are best visited in the morning to avoid heat and crowds. Yana sites are typically open from early morning until evening.

Drive to Mirjan Fort

Head back toward the coast to Mirjan Fort (approx. 45 minutes to 1 hour). Mirjan Fort is a restored historic fort with moat and ramparts and gives a good cultural complement to the beaches.
